Paulo Fonseca’s touchline ban has been reduced to one game after the Roma boss had his appeal partially accepted.
However, it was announced on Thursday that he would only have to sit out the Giallorossi’s trip to Sampdoria on Sunday, although that could be called off due to adverse weather.
The Coach will therefore be free to sit in the dugout when his side host Milan next weekend.
